Uncanny X-Men #339
Synopsis
"Fight and Flight!" Spider-Man (Ben Reilly), at first mistaken for an intruder by Bishop, advises the X-Men that the Daily Bugle is investigating Graydon Creed. Later, at X-Factor's headquarters, Mystique plots Creed's death and discovers Bobby Drake has infiltrated Creed's campaign. At the same time, J. Jonah Jameson takes a flight to London to meet with Nick Bandouveris, a reporter who has learned the truth of Creed's background and now fears for his life. Jameson tells Beast, who is the same flight, he is aware the X-Man is there to tail him, while elsewhere on the SST, Scott Summers more successfully maintains his civilian guise.
